Spectra-Physics Unveils Its New Matisse™ CW Ring Laser for the Single-Frequency Laser Marketplace


Mountain View – June 13 – Spectra-Physics, a Division of Newport and a worldwide leader in laser technology, today announced the Matisse™ series of continuous wave (CW) tunable single-frequency lasers. Designed for use in scientific research, the Matisse is an ideal solution for applications such as high resolution spectroscopy, laser cooling and trapping, and the study of Bose-Einstein condensates.

“The state-of-the-art ring Matisse ring laser has an innovative electronic and mechanical design based on the most advanced electro-optical developments made over the past few years,” said Lee McCrumb, product manager for Spectra-Physics. “With an open ring design that ensures ease of use, the Matisse laser provides numerous benefits including ultra-narrow spectral bandwidth in the 10’s of KHz, low noise CW power output, low sensitivity to microphonics, and highly accurate wavelength scanning,.”

Available in both Ti:Sapphire crystal and dye laser configurations, the Matisse CW ring laser is a unique source of broadly tunable, very narrow bandwidth radiation. The overall tuning range extends from 550 to 1000 nm. The laser resonator cavity is designed as a ring structure with various line-narrowing elements and runs “single frequency”. This means that it is operating on a single longitudinal mode (SLM) with a very narrow spectral bandwidth.

Spectra-Physics’ Matisse laser uses composite materials to dampen the effects of performance-reducing vibrations. In addition, it features a fast Electro-Optic Modulator to stabilize the cavity length, a very stable wavelength reference cavity, mechanical three-point registry optical mounting and an accessible, modular design concept.


For optimal performance, each Matisse laser is powered by a highly reliable Millennia Pro diode pumped solid state laser. In addition, Spectra-Physics also offers WaveTrain™ CW frequency doublers that extend the tuning range into the ultraviolet wavelength region” added McCrumb.
